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P6BS1BS2

The NM_199242.3(UNC13D):​c.2335G>A​(p.Val779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00416 in 1,613,834 control chromosomes in the GnomAD database, including 22 homozygotes.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Synonymous variant affecting the same amino acid position (i.e. V779V) has been classified as Likely benign.

UNC13D (HGNC:23147): (unc-13 homolog D) This gene encodes a protein that is a member of the UNC13 family, containing similar domain structure as other family members but lacking an N-terminal phorbol ester-binding C1 domain present in other Munc13 proteins. The protein appears to play a role in vesicle maturation during exocytosis and is involved in regulation of cytolytic granules secretion. Mutations in this gene are associated with familial hemophagocytic lymphohistiocytosis type 3, a genetically heterogeneous, rare autosomal recessive disorder. [provided by RefSeq, Jul 2008]

Our verdict: Benign. The variant received -13 ACMG points.

BP4
Computational evidence support a benign effect (MetaRNN=0.0039931834).
BP6
Variant 17-75834107-C-T is Benign according to our data. Variant chr17-75834107-C-T is described in ClinVar as Conflicting_classifications_of_pathogenicity. ClinVar VariationId is 403593.
BS1
Variant frequency is greater than expected in population nfe. GnomAd4 allele frequency = 0.00349 (531/152354) while in subpopulation NFE AF = 0.00569 (387/68028). AF 95% confidence interval is 0.00522. There are 0 homozygotes in GnomAd4. There are 256 alleles in the male GnomAd4 subpopulation. Median coverage is 33. This position passed quality control check.
BS2
High Homozygotes in GnomAdExome4 at 22 AR gene
